#d0efe0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0efe0 is composed of 81.6% red, 93.7%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.3%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 151 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 87.6%. #d0efe0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a1dfc1.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#d0efe0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0efe0 has RGB values of R:208, G:239,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 13692896.

Shades and Tints of #d0efe0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c08 is the darkest color, while #fcf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#d0efe0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dfe0e0 is the less saturated color, while #c1fee0 is the most saturated one.
